The European Commission Innovation Council has awarded 5 million euros to six blockchain projects crafting solutions for social good including fair trade, production process transparency, renewable energy, and financial inclusion, according to an announcement on Tuesday, June 30. 

The council awarded 1 million euros to one project in each of the six areas outlined in the submission call. All of the winning projects are open-source. 176 applications were received from 43 countries and nearly 80% of projects came from start-ups.

The first winner listed on the announcement, WordProof, combats fake news using blockchain to validate that online content has not been edited since publication and creating a public trail of edits.
